Tell a Story with Staging

When potential buyers walk through a house for sale, they’re not just observing; they’re imagining. They visualize themselves cooking in the kitchen, their children playing in the backyard, or even hosting Thanksgiving in the spacious living room. To enhance this visual storytelling, make use of home staging to highlight the best features of your property. Think minimal yet inviting, functional yet aesthetic.

The Power of Emotional Triggers

Everyone has emotional triggers. Maybe it’s a built-in bookshelf for a bibliophile or a robust kitchen for someone who loves to cook. Identify the potential emotional triggers in your home and highlight them in your listing. By doing so, you not only attract more viewers but also increase the chances of your property resonating with someone emotionally.

Timing is Everything

Seasons can affect emotions. Selling a cozy, family-friendly home? Winter might bring out the best emotional response to your fireplace and warm interiors. A beachside property will most likely gain emotional traction during the summer months. Consider these factors when you list your property.

Nostalgia: The Emotional Time Machine

Nostalgia is a potent emotion that can influence buying decisions. While it’s not possible to know what might trigger nostalgia for every potential buyer, some universal elements evoke a sense of warmth and fond memories. An old-style fireplace, hardwood floors, or even a quaint garden space can make someone feel an emotional connection to a time or place they hold dear. You can subtly play to this emotion in your staging and listing descriptions, making sure you’re not just selling a property but also an experience.

Emotional Curbside Appeal

First impressions matter, and that’s precisely why curbside appeal is essential. When a potential buyer drives by or sees the first photo in an online listing, what they feel at that moment can shape their entire perception of the property. From well-maintained gardens to freshly painted walls and effective lighting, the exterior of your home can either invite them in emotionally or turn them off. Remember, your aim is to make potential buyers feel like they’re already home before they even step inside.

Local Amenities: Emotional Convenience

While this might seem logical rather than emotional, the convenience of nearby amenities can also serve as an emotional trigger. A home that is within walking distance to schools could appeal emotionally to a young family, just as a nearby dog park could tug at the heartstrings of a pet owner. Make sure to highlight these features both in your online listings and during property visits. After all, the goal is to paint a complete picture of a life that a potential buyer or renter can immediately envision and desire.
